CDC Director Warns SARS, Monkeypox are 'New Normal'



June 18, 2003

Chicago-AP -- The head of the Centers for Disease Control and Prevention says emerging diseases like SARS and monkeypox are the "new normal."

Julie Gerberding's comments came as she addressed a meeting of the American Medical Association today in Chicago.

She says world travel has become common -- and she called SARS a very sobering reminder of the global community people share.

She says anti-terrorism efforts have helped public health officials prepare for the infectious disease threat.

But she says it will be up to medical workers to contain those diseases.
